According to Mark Zuckerberg, CEO of Facebook, his company should “hurt” its competitor Apple. Insiders said this to staff during a private meeting, against The Wall Street Journal.
With this, the CEO wants to oppose recent actions by Apple, which will limit the use of private data. Apps like Facebook apps must request permission before they can process information. According to Apple, this is necessary to protect user privacy.
